About ASK-HRD Malaysia.
ASK Management Group stands at the forefront of professional development, delivering high-impact training programs that have transcended borders and transformed industries. As a recipient of the Malaysian TVET Education Awards, both the company and its esteemed lead trainer, Dr. Adeva Sangkuni, have been recognized for their exceptional contributions in Human Resources, Hospitality, and TVET Reskilling Training Solutions. This prestigious recognition underscores ASK-HRD’s commitment to excellence in workforce development and its pivotal role in shaping industry leaders. ASK-HRD's training solutions are HRDCorp SBL-Khas and PTPK-approved, aligning with Malaysia’s national workforce development strategies. Additionally, the company is accredited under the Ministry of Finance's E-Perolehan scheme, reinforcing its credibility in providing government-certified training solutions. Expanding beyond Malaysia, ASK-HRD has successfully established its presence in Singapore, offering workforce upskilling programs through the Ministry of Manpower (MOM) and the National Training & Development (NTUC) initiative. This strategic expansion reflects ASK-HRD’s dedication to fostering professional growth across the region. Beyond Southeast Asia, ASK-HRD’s impact spans multiple countries, including Indonesia, India, Vietnam, the United Arab Emirates, the Philippines, and Hong Kong. Through customized training modules, the company continues to enrich professionals with globally competitive skills, reinforcing its position as a leading provider of HR, Hospitality, and TVET Reskilling solutions worldwide.
